Hands On Atlanta announced today that Mercedes-Benz USA will serve as presenting sponsor of Hands On Atlanta Day 2015, the annual event that enlists thousands of local residents to participate in large-scale community service projects across the Greater Atlanta area. Held on Oct. 3, 2015, Hands On Atlanta Day will celebrate its 25th anniversary this year. Michelle Nunn, former executive director of Hands On Atlanta, will serve as honorary chair.

As presenting sponsor of Hands On Atlanta Day, MBUSA will help the nonprofit organization kick off its annual day of service, which last year recruited more than 4,000 volunteers to participate in 85 projects throughout the city's schools, parks and community centers. The event will mark MBUSA's first volunteer initiative in metro Atlanta as a member of the local community. In early July, the automaker relocated its corporate offices from its former home in Montvale, New Jersey, to a temporary site in Dunwoody, with plans to open a new headquarters building in nearby Sandy Springs by early 2018.
